Signs of calcium deficiency in seven-month-old babies

The manifestations of calcium deficiency in a seven-month-old baby include: first, night terrors, night sweats, crying, and poor sleep. Second, the performance of the skull square skull. Third, ribs may have string gangrene or rib ectropion, delayed teething, scanty hair and so on are the manifestations of calcium deficiency. In addition to checking the blood calcium is lower than normal, you can take oral cod liver oil and calcium to prevent and treat rickets and prevent calcium deficiency. If severe calcium deficiency can appear bone deformity, such as O-shaped legs, X-shaped legs and chicken chest, so we should increase nutrition, eat more calcium-rich foods like kelp, milk, bone broth, etc. can increase calcium, effective prevention of pediatric calcium deficiency.
